Problem
Bicycle frames for electric bicycles with central motor drives require separate mounting devices for different drive units, limiting adaptability and aesthetics, and lack a uniform electrical interface, making them inefficient for sporty and lifestyle-oriented cyclists.
Innovation Solution
A bicycle frame with a plate-shaped adapter having first and second adapter legs, which connects the frame-side receiving device to the drive unit, providing a unified mechanical and electrical interface, allowing for a modular design that minimizes space and enhances aesthetics, and supports various drive and battery arrangements.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Reliability
If separate mounting devices are provided for different drive units, then each drive unit can be securely mounted, but the frame complexity increases and adaptability decreases
Solution Approach 1:
The patent implements a universal receiving device with standardized mounting interface that can accommodate multiple types of drive units (e.g., different bottom bracket drives). The adapter plate serves as an intermediary component that enables different drive units to interface with the standardized receiving device, eliminating the need for separate mounting devices for each drive type while maintaining secure mounting.
2Reliability
If separate mounting devices are provided for different drive units, then each drive unit can be securely mounted, but the production cost increases
Solution Approach 1:
By providing a single standardized receiving device that can accommodate multiple drive unit types through adapters, the manufacturer reduces the number of unique components that need to be produced and inventoried. This standardization approach lowers production costs through economies of scale while maintaining secure mounting capability.
3Adaptability or versatility
If a standardized mounting device is provided on the frame side with an adapter, then adaptability to different drive units is improved, but the frame integration becomes structurally incomplete
Solution Approach 1:
The adapter plate functions as an intermediary component that bridges the standardized receiving device on the frame and the various drive unit types. This mediator enables adaptability to different drive units while maintaining stable frame integration, as the adapter is specifically designed to interface with both the standardized mounting points on the frame and the mounting features of different drive units.
4Stability of the object's composition
If adapters with larger cross section are used to improve structural completeness, then frame integration improves, but the space requirement increases
Solution Approach 1:
The adapter plate is designed with optimized local geometry that provides sufficient structural completeness for frame integration only where needed. Rather than using a uniformly large cross-section, the adapter's dimensions and shape are tailored to match the specific mounting requirements, minimizing the overall space requirement while ensuring stable integration with the frame and drive unit.

AI summary
The invention discloses a bicycle frame 1 having a receiving device 6 for a drive unit 16, 35, 46, in particular for a bottom bracket drive, wherein an adapter 8, 34, 40 for connecting the receiving device 6 to the drive unit 16, 35, 46 is provided, wherein the adapter 8, 34, 40 is designed in a plate-like manner with a first adapter flange 20, 44 and a second adapter flange 22, 42 and is arranged between the frame-side receiving device 6 and the drive unit 16, 35, 46. The invention further discloses an electric bicycle having a vehicle frame of this kind, and an adapter set having a plurality of adapters.
